#30b449 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#30b449 is composed of 18.8% red, 70.6% green and 28.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 59.4% yellow and 29.4% black. It has a hue angle of 131.4 degrees, a saturation of 57.9% and a lightness of 44.7%. #30b449 color hex could be obtained by blending #60ff92 with #006900.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

● #30b449 color description : Moderate lime green.
#30b449 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#30b449 has RGB values of R:48, G:180, B:73 and CMYK values of C:0.73, M:0, Y:0.59,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 3191881.
